Coco coir, derived from the fibrous husk of coconuts, has turn into a preferred choice for plant cultivation because of its versatility and beneficial properties. Whether you are a beginner or an experienced gardener, rising in coco coir presents numerous advantages. Here's a information that will assist you make probably the most of this versatile rising medium:

1. Choose High-Quality Coco Coir: Select coco coir from reputable suppliers to make sure its high quality and purity. Look for coco coir that's well-processed, free from contaminants, and has an excellent moisture content. This will provide a stable foundation on your crops' progress.

2. Preparing Coco Coir: If using compressed coco coir bricks, rehydrate them by soaking them in water till they broaden and break aside. Rinse the coco coir thoroughly to remove any excess salts or impurities. This step ensures a clean and optimum rising setting on your plants.

three. Enhance Drainage and Aeration: Coco coir naturally supplies good drainage, however you can further improve it by including perlite or vermiculite to the rising medium. This helps create air pockets and prevents compaction, selling healthy root progress and preventing waterlogged circumstances.

4. Nutrient Management: Www.labprotocolwiki.org Coco coir is an inert medium, meaning it does not present many vitamins on its own. Therefore, you should supplement it with appropriate fertilizers. Use fertilizers particularly formulated for coco coir to make sure your vegetation receive the necessary vitamins. Follow the recommended feeding schedules and Https://Labprotocolwiki.org/index.php/How_To_Use_Coconut_Fiber_Substrate:_A_Guide_To_Successful_Plant_Cultivation adjust primarily based on your plants' development stage.

5. Watering Practices: Coco coir retains moisture properly but also permits for Www.labprotocolwiki.org proper drainage. Water your plants totally and permit the excess water to empty out. Avoid overwatering by permitting the top inch of the coco coir to dry out before watering again. Regularly monitor the moisture stage and regulate your watering frequency accordingly.

6. pH Monitoring and Adjustment: Coco coir tends to have a barely acidic pH. Regularly monitor the pH stage of your growing medium utilizing a pH meter or pH test strips. Adjust the pH, if needed, by utilizing pH adjusters to make sure it falls throughout the acceptable range for your crops' needs (around 5.5 to six.5 for most plants).

7. Reusing Coco Coir: Coco coir could be reused for a quantity of growing cycles. After each harvest, flush the coco coir with water to remove any excess vitamins. Recondition it by soaking it in a nutrient resolution to organize it for the subsequent planting cycle. This reusability makes coco coir a cost-effective and sustainable choice.

Remember to supply adequate gentle, temperature, and humidity ranges appropriate for your crops' requirements. Regularly monitor your plants for indicators of nutrient deficiencies or pest issues, and take applicable motion if wanted.

By following these guidelines, you probably can harness the total potential of coco coir as a growing medium and create a thriving garden. Enjoy the benefits of improved water retention, enhanced root growth, and the general versatility that coco coir brings to your plant cultivation endeavors.
